Parents complain that primary school meals are 'for people on a diet'

VTC NewsVTC News29/02/2024


On February 29, Facebook in Dak Lak province was abuzz with news that the boarding meals of a private elementary school in Buon Ma Thuot city, Dak Lak province were for people "on a diet".

The information was posted by a parent whose child is studying at this private elementary school. According to the shared images, the meals at the private elementary school only have white rice, a small piece of fried egg, boiled vegetables, thin soup and half a banana.

This parent thinks that the above meal is too little and poor compared to the 3 million VND that must be paid monthly.

This parent even compared: "The lunch at an international elementary school is like a weight loss meal."

After posting, the above information attracted the attention and comments of many users.

The leaders of the private elementary school mentioned in the article said they had received feedback from parents.

However, this person said that the photo posted on social media was taken from quite a distance, so the portion of food looked small. In reality, there were more eggs and food in the photo.

"Currently, the school's Board of Directors is meeting to discuss and evaluate the overall problem to find an explanation for the information that parents have reported, " said the school's leader.

Meals are an agreement between parents and school.

The leader of the People's Committee of Buon Ma Thuot City, Dak Lak Province confirmed that the above-mentioned primary school is a private unit, operating independently and the monthly meals for students depend on the agreement between parents and the school.

Only when there is a reflection on poor food quality, unsafe food hygiene, affecting students' health, will the competent authorities intervene to handle the matter.
